Field Screening of Turmeric (Curcuma longa L.) Cultivars of Different Duration Groups Against Rhizome Rot Disease in Andhra Pradesh.

Field screening studies were conducted over a period of four years i.e. 2008-2012 in augmented block design with 295 available germplasm lines of turmeric (Curcuma longa and Curcuma aromatic L.) at Horticultural Research Station, Jagtial and TurmericResearch Station, Kammarpally. These lines were screened against the rhizome rot disease under natural conditions. The rhizome rot incidence is ranged from 1.58 to 80.56 per cent irrespective of cultures screened. Among the germplasm cultures screened, cultures like JTS-603, GS, CA-19/1, CA-69, CA-92/2, Shillong kasturi, Shillong-II. G. L Puram. PCT-10, PCT-11, PCT-13, PCT-18 in short duration, JTS-301,JTS-319 JTS-320, JTS-324, CLI-320, CLI-325, CLI-326, CLI-344, CLI-344/1, CLI-344/II in medium durationand JTS-12, JTS-15, JTS-402, JTS-403, JTS-404, JTS-405, JTS-407, PTS-14,TC-14, ST-365, ST-510, Jagtial local in long duration shows the rhizome rot incidence less than 10 per cent. Less rhizome rot incidence (resistance reaction) in short and medium duration group and more rhizome rot incidence (susceptible reaction) in long duration group were noticed.
